Living With Glaucoma
January is Glaucoma Awareness Month. Nearly 3 million people in the U.S. suffer from glaucoma, an eye disease that causes damage to the optic nerve, resulting in loss of vision. January Is Glaucoma Awareness Month
Glaucoma is the world’s leading cause of irreversible blindness. Currently, more than 3 million people in the United States, and more than 60 million worldwide suffer from glaucoma.
